What is Included in a New Patient Exam?


Your New Patient Exam at Parkway Smiles Dentistry is a thorough evaluation that serves as the foundation for your long-term dental care. Here’s what you can expect:

  • Comprehensive Oral Examination
    Our dentists will perform a complete examination of your teeth, gums, and oral structures. We will evaluate your bite, jaw alignment, and check for any signs of decay, damage, or infection.
  • Digital X-Rays and Imaging
    To get a clearer understanding of your dental health, we utilize digital X-rays and advanced imaging technology. This allows us to detect any underlying issues, such as cavities, impacted teeth, bone loss, or tumors that might not be visible during the physical exam.
  • Periodontal Assessment
    We will assess the health of your gums to check for signs of gum disease. Gum health is crucial for overall dental wellness, and early detection of periodontal issues can prevent further complications.
  • Oral Cancer Screening
    As part of our commitment to your well-being, we include a non-invasive oral cancer screening to detect any abnormal tissue or lesions. Early detection is key in successfully treating oral cancer, and this screening is an important preventive measure.
  • Discussion of Your Medical and Dental History
    Understanding your medical and dental history is crucial for creating a personalized treatment plan. We’ll discuss any health conditions, medications, or previous dental treatments that may affect your oral health. This information helps us customize your care to meet your specific needs.
  • Personalized Treatment Plan
    After a thorough examination, our dentists will review their findings and discuss any concerns with you. We will work together to create a customized treatment plan that addresses both immediate needs and long-term goals, whether that includes routine cleanings, fillings, orthodontics, or cosmetic enhancements like teeth whitening.
  • Time for Your Questions
    We believe in open communication, and your first visit is the perfect opportunity to ask any questions or voice concerns you may have about your oral health or treatment options. We’re here to help you feel comfortable and confident in your dental care.

Why Are New Patient Exams Important?


A New Patient Exam serves as the cornerstone of your dental health journey. It allows us to:

  • Establish a baseline for your current oral health.
  • Identify early signs of dental problems, from cavities to oral cancer.
  • Create a tailored plan that addresses both preventive and restorative dental needs.
  • Build a strong patient-dentist relationship based on trust and understanding.

With regular exams and preventive care, we can help you maintain a healthy smile and catch potential issues before they become more serious—and costly—problems.


What Should You Bring to Your First Appointment?


To make your first visit as smooth as possible, please bring the following items to your New Patient Exam:

  • A list of any medications you are currently taking
  • Details of any allergies or medical conditions
  • Dental insurance card (if applicable)
  • Previous dental records or X-rays (if available)
